活动介绍
file-type

前端挑战:HTML编程实践解析

ZIP文件

下载需积分: 5 | 3.52MB | 更新于2025-08-19 | 142 浏览量 | 0 下载量 举报 收藏
download 立即下载
标题和描述中都提到了“desafio_FrontEnd”,这是一个明显的线索,表明该文档可能与“前端挑战”有关。挑战的具体内容没有提供,但基于标题,我们可以推测这可能是一个针对前端开发技能的测试或者练习项目。 前端开发是一个广义术语,它涵盖了创建和管理网站或Web应用程序在用户浏览器中显示内容的各个方面。前端技术主要涉及HTML(超文本标记语言),CSS(层叠样式表)和JavaScript。由于标签中明确指出“HTML”,我们可以推断这个挑战与HTML相关。HTML是构建网页结构的基础,用于定义网页内容的布局和语义。 HTML的最新版本是HTML5,它增强了对多媒体内容的支持,包括图形、音频、视频等,并且提供了用于构建复杂网页应用的新的API。HTML5引入了许多新的元素和属性,例如:`<canvas>`、`<audio>`、`<video>`、`<section>`、`<article>`、`<aside>`、`<footer>`、`<header>`、`<nav>`、`<time>`等等。这些新特性允许前端开发者创建更加动态和交互式的用户体验。 提到前端挑战,它可能包括一系列任务,测试开发者在实际开发中应用HTML标准的能力。这些任务可能包括: 1. 创建结构良好的文档:使用HTML5文档类型声明,适当地使用`<header>`、`<footer>`、`<article>`、`<section>`等语义元素构建网页的结构。 2. 使用表单元素:创建包括各种输入元素(例如`<input>`、`<textarea>`、`<select>`、`<button>`等),以收集和提交用户数据。 3. 利用多媒体元素:在网页中嵌入音频和视频内容,并确保它们在不同的浏览器和设备上都能正常工作。 4. 利用新的API:例如使用Web存储(localStorage/sessionStorage)、拖放API等,增强网页应用的功能。 5. 创建交互式元素:例如使用Canvas API绘制图形或游戏,或者使用SVG创建矢量图形。 6. 实现响应式设计:通过使用媒体查询(Media Queries)和流式布局技术(例如Flexbox或Grid)确保网页在不同大小的屏幕上都能良好展示。 对于给定的文件信息,“压缩包子文件的文件名称列表”中提到的“desafio_FrontEnd-main”可能是源代码存储库的主目录,里面包含了用于挑战的HTML文件,以及可能相关的CSS样式表和JavaScript文件。在这样的项目中,开发者需要运用前端技术来解决特定的问题或完成特定的开发任务。 由于文档中并未提供具体的挑战内容和要求,我们无法提供更详尽的知识点。不过,如果这是一个挑战,那么参与者应该预期会遇到要求其应用上述提及的HTML技能和概念的情景。对于希望提高其前端开发能力的开发者来说,此类挑战是提高编码实践、解决实际问题能力和理解最新前端技术的极佳机会。

相关推荐